Component description for fully integrated transmission control unit - GF27.60-P-5165AHO
TRANSMISSION 724.2 in MODEL 212
View of fully integrated transmission control controller unit (Y3/8) from top left
Location
The fully integrated transmission control unit and the electric transmission oil pump (M42) are integrated into the fully integrated transmission control controller unit, which is located on the underside of the transmission housing in the oil pan.
The electrohydraulic parking interlock control (Parking module) is connected by bolted connections level with the fully integrated transmission control controller unit to the transmission housing.
Task
General
The fully integrated transmission control unit with its own independent diagnostic system determines the current operating condition of the vehicle and actuates all the gear change sequences, taking shift comfort and the driving situation into consideration, as well as the engagement of gear ranges "P", "R", "N", "D" and the operating time or rotational speed of the electrical transmission oil pump.
Flash programming
The transmission control system in the control unit for the fully integrated transmission control (VGS) is flashable i.e. the complete software in the control unit can be changed (replaced). The software required to program the control units is stored on the Xentry diagnostics update DVD.
CAN data bus
The fully integrated transmission control unit is connected via the drive train CAN (CAN C) to the vehicle's CAN network, and exchanges data with other control units.

The CDI control unit (N3/9) or the ME-SFI [ME] control unit (N3/10) acts as an interface between the drive train CAN and the chassis CAN (CAN E).
As of facelift 13 the current chassis CAN will be replaced by the chassis CAN 1 (CAN E1). An additional chassis CAN 2 (CAN E2) is used between the instrument cluster (A1) and the front SAM control unit with fuse and relay module (N10/1). The ME-SFI [ME] control unit or the CDI control unit forms the interface between the drive train CAN and the chassis CAN 1. The interface between chassis CAN 1 and chassis CAN 2 is formed by the front SAM control unit with fuse and relay module.

Input and output signals
The following input signals are evaluated by the fully integrated transmission control unit and the appropriate output signals are generated:
- Direct input signals
- Direct output signals
- CAN input signals
- CAN output signals
Direct input signals
- Circuit 31
- Circuit 87
- Wet clutch oil pressure sensor (Y3/8b1)
- Oil pressure switch D/R 1 and D/R 2 (Y3/8b3, Y3/8b4) (redundant version)
- Turbine wheel rpm sensor (Y3/8n1)
- Internal transmission rpm sensor (Y3/8n2)
- Output shaft rpm sensor (Y3/8n3)
- Transmission oil temperature sensor (Y3/8s2) (integrated into fully integrated transmission control unit)
- Park pawl position sensor (Y3/8s4)
Direct output signals
- Electric transmission oil pump (M42)
- Park pawl lift solenoid (Y3/8l1)
- Working pressure control solenoid valve (Y3/8y1)
- Clutch control solenoid valve K1 (Y3/8y2)
- Clutch control solenoid valve K2 (Y3/8y3)
- Clutch control solenoid valve K3 (Y3/8y4)
- Multidisk brake control solenoid valve B1 (Y3/8y5)
- Multidisk brake control solenoid valve B2 (Y3/8y6)
- Multidisk brake control solenoid valve B3 (Y3/8y7)
- Wet clutch control solenoid valve (Y3/8y9)
- D/R switchover valve (Y3/8y10)
- Park pawl switchover valve (Y3/8y11)
